The light of CFLs when compared to ambient outdoor light isn't going to be worth the trouble of supplementing it, and the presence of a light outdoors is suspicious in and of itself. Why can't you put your plants somewhere sunnier, or bend shrubbery out of the way to break the shade? This is why it is important to consider the placement of outdoor plants before they are set in the ground.
You want the BLUEST light you can find for veg, and redder light for flowering your 'plantz'.
